We report measurements of the optical responses of a La2/3Sr1/3MnO3 (LSMO) sample at a wavelength of 533 nm in the 300-400 K range. At 335 K the temperature coefficient of the resistance of a 100-mu m-wide, 300-mu m-long LSMO line was 0.017 K-1 and the normalized Hooge parameter was 9x10(-30) m(3), which is among the lowest reported values. We then measured an optical sensitivity at I=5 mA of 10.4 V W-1 and corresponding noise equivalent power (NEP) values of 8.1x10(-10) W Hz(-1/2) and 3.3x10(-10) W Hz(-1/2) at 30 Hz and above 1 kHz, respectively. Simple considerations on bias current conditions and thermal conductance G are finally given for further sensitivity improvements using LSMO films. (C) 2005 American Institute of Physics.
